APC HOMECOMING: EASTERN OBOLO RALLIES IN UNISON BEHIND GOVERNOR UMO ENO

By IfiokAbasi Okop and Victor Oton

Eastern Obolo witnessed a vibrant display of unity at the Council Secretariat as leaders, stakeholders, and residents gathered for the APC Homecoming, an event described as a long-awaited moment of reconciliation and political consolidation.

The Chairman of Eastern Obolo Local Government Council, Rt. Hon. Samuel Nteogwuijah, who led the charge, expressed deep gratitude to Governor Umo Eno for his foresight and inclusive leadership. He highlighted road projects, the modern primary school, and other executed projects as clear indicators that supporting the governor will continue to attract meaningful development to the area. He affirmed that the people of Eastern Obolo remain solidly behind him and will demonstrate complete loyalty during the next election cycle.

Hon. Mrs. Selina Ukpat, AKHA Member representing Ikot Abasi and Eastern Obolo, praised Governor Umo Eno’s unique leadership style in developing and uniting the people. She affirmed that the homecoming has galvanised renewed unity among the people and promised that Eastern Obolo will deliver full support to the APC.

Hon. Sir Ikann Againin, the APC Chapter Chairman, described the homecoming as a carnival-like celebration and a defining moment for the people. He praised the governor for uniting diverse interests through his wisdom and impactful ARISE Agenda. According to him, the grassroots overwhelmingly support Governor Eno and are committed to standing with him in 2027 and beyond.

Hon. Aboh Uduyok, State Organising Secretary of the APC and TETFund South South Representative, applauded the Governor’s ARISE Agenda and thanked him for uniting Akwa Ibom people under one political family. He assured him that Eastern Obolo stands firmly with him and is confident of his second-term victory.

Hon. Francis Charles Uduyok, former House of Representatives Member for the region, described the homecoming as a strategic effort to revalidate APC membership statewide. He stressed that the party is on course to take full control of the state because the governor leads with fairness and inclusivity. He reminded members that everyone has a stake in the party, irrespective of when they joined, and called for continued consolidation to strengthen the APC.

Hon. Jackson Akpan, Senior Special Assistant to the Governor on EXCO Matters, said the event marked a long-awaited moment for the people. He stated that Eastern Obolo has always aligned with the state government and does not play opposition politics. He concluded by thanking the Governor in advance for his 2027 victory, which, according to him, Eastern Obolo has already pledged to support wholeheartedly.
